Cuba’s charm lies in its ability to transport visitors back in time. The country’s colonial architecture, colorful streets, and classic cars give it a nostalgic feel that is hard to find elsewhere. Havana, the capital city, is a UNESCO World Heritage site and is filled with historic sites, such as the Revolution Square, the Plaza de Armas, and the iconic Hotel Nacional. Exploring these sites can provide a glimpse into Cuba’s past and its ongoing political landscape.
Another draw to Cuba is its natural beauty. The island boasts a variety of stunning beaches, such as Varadero, which is known for its long stretches of white sand and crystal-clear waters. Additionally, Cuba’s diverse ecosystems, including its forests, mountains, and wetlands, offer opportunities for hiking, birdwatching, and nature photography. For those interested in scuba diving and snorkeling, the clear waters of the Jardines del Rey marine park are a must-visit.
Cuba’s cuisine is also a highlight for many travelers. The island’s diverse culinary traditions have been influenced by various cultures, including Spanish, African, and Chinese. Dishes like ropa vieja, moros y cristianos, and arroz con pollo are just a few examples of the delicious Cuban cuisine that awaits visitors. Street food, in particular, is a great way to sample local flavors and experience the vibrant street culture.
However, it’s important to consider the potential downsides of visiting Cuba. The country’s infrastructure is not as developed as some other Caribbean destinations, which can lead to challenges such as limited internet access, unreliable transportation, and limited options for certain amenities. Additionally, political tensions between the United States and Cuba may impact travel arrangements and experiences for American visitors.
Despite these challenges, many travelers find that the unique experience Cuba offers is worth the effort. The warm hospitality of the Cuban people, the rich cultural heritage, and the breathtaking landscapes make Cuba an excellent destination for a vacation.
